President
Gloria Macapagal-Arroyo arrived today at 3:30 A.M. from her historic attendance in the 10TH
Session of the Organization of Islamic Conference in Putrajaya, Malaysia.
The President, garbed in a fuschia-colored Malaysian
dress and black pants, flew in aboard a chartered Philippine Airlines plane at the
Villamor Air Base in Pasay City.
Mrs. Macapagal-Arroyo was the first Philippine
president invited to the summit of the OIC, which is composed of 57 Muslim countries.
Accompanying the President on the flight home were
Defense Secretary Eduardo Ermita, Presidential Assistant on the Peace Process Teresita
Quintos-Deles, Presidential Spokesman Ignacio Bunye, and Presidential Management Staff
(PMA) chief Secretary Silvestre Afable.
